Peter, Susan, Edmund, and Lucy are already despatched to your dwelling within the English countryside throughout World War II to stay away from the air raids. Your house is owned by the bewhiskered Professor, who allows them to own free rein around the property, despite the objections of his steely housekeeper. Whilst Checking out, Lucy techniques into a significant, antique wardrobe, “the sort which has a seeking-glass from the door,” brimming with fur coats. She before long finds herself within a snowy Wooden, the place she satisfies a faun, who invitations her property for tea.

Some reviewers deemed The story overly moralistic, or even the Christian things overstated makes an attempt to indoctrinate small children. Others were being concerned that the numerous violent incidents could frighten small children.[24]
